The 4-Step Process That Separates $0 Templates from $5,000/Month Ones
44% of all Gumroad products generate exactly $0 in revenue. For template sellers, that failure rate is not a quality problem β it is a process problem. Four steps, executed in order, determine whether your template becomes a dead listing or a compounding revenue asset.
Step 1 β Pick a niche where buyers already pay. Writing & Publishing templates average $15,750 per product across only 226 competing products β the lowest competition density of all 18 tracked categories on Gumroad. Business & Money templates (pitch decks, SOPs, trackers) average $10,267 per product. Both niches have proven buyer demand before you open a design tool.
Step 2 β Create a bundle, not a single template. Multi-product sellers with 3+ products earn an average of $5,201 per month β 5.7x more than single-product sellers. Even within one listing, bundling 8-10 templates instead of one dramatically increases perceived value and justifies a price in the $39-49 range.
Step 3 β Write a long sales page with real visuals. Products with 5,000+ character descriptions earn 20x more than products with under 500 characters. Products with 2-3 cover images earn 15x more than listings with zero. These are not marginal improvements β they are the primary driver of conversion rate.
Step 4 β Launch to email first. Email marketing drives 42% of all Gumroad sales, far ahead of social media (23%) and organic search (12%). If you have a newsletter, even a small one, launch to it before anywhere else. If you do not, start building one the day you publish your first template.
5 Template Niches Ranked by Revenue Per Product β The Data Speaks
Not all template niches pay equally. InsightRaider tracks 146,271 individual Gumroad products. The revenue-per-product ranking reveals which niches are worth entering β and which ones to avoid entirely.
| Niche | Avg Revenue/Product | Competing Products |
| Writing & Publishing | $15,750 | 226 |
| Business & Money | $10,267 | 1,500 |
| Education | $8,664 | 750 |
| Self-Improvement | $8,536 | 1,019 |
| Design | $7,365 | 1,195 |
Writing & Publishing is the clearest opportunity: $15,750 average revenue with only 226 products competing. Specific template types with strong demand include resume templates, email newsletter layouts, book proposal frameworks, content calendar systems, and pitch letter templates. The category is structurally undersupplied relative to buyer intent.
Business & Money templates capture $15.4M in total revenue β the third-largest niche on the platform. Buyers in this category purchase with a clear ROI mindset: a $49 financial model template pays for itself the first time it is used in a real pitch. High purchase intent means higher conversion rates and fewer refund requests.
Two niches to avoid: Photography templates ($2,879 per product, severely oversaturated with the lowest buyer satisfaction in the dataset at 2.6/5) and Gaming products ($971 per product, lowest payment intent of all 18 categories). Entering those niches with a new account means competing for scraps.

Price Templates at $30-49 β The Band That Converts 28% Better Than Under $10
Pricing templates at $5 or $9 feels like a safe entry move. The data makes the cost of that decision clear. Products priced under $10 capture just 0.8% of total Gumroad platform revenue, despite representing roughly 35% of all products on the platform. That math does not improve with volume.
The $30-49 price band converts 28% better than products under $10. It clears the threshold where buyers perceive quality without triggering purchase deliberation. For a well-presented bundle of 8-10 templates, $39 is the default target price.
Three pricing structures that work for templates:
- Single tier at $39: Clean, no decision friction, best for a focused bundle with a tight use case. Gets buyers through checkout without hesitation.
- Tiered pricing at $29 / $49 / $97: Tiered products generate 2x the revenue of single-tier equivalents through anchoring effects and capturing buyers at different willingness-to-pay levels. The $97 tier for a complete system with bonus resources captures the high-intent buyer who would have spent more anyway.
- Pay-What-You-Want with a strong anchor: PWYW products generate 8% more sales than fixed-price equivalents β but only when the suggested price anchors correctly. Without a clear suggestion at $35+, average price drops 65%. Never launch PWYW without a visible anchor.
If your template bundle includes a tutorial or mini-course on how to use the templates, price it as a course. Courses on Gumroad average $95.74 β 3.2x higher than standalone digital downloads. Wrapping templates in a workflow tutorial is one of the fastest ways to move from the $39 tier to the $97 tier without changing the core product.
Gumroad vs. Payhip vs. Sellfy: Which Platform to Use for Templates
Platform choice directly affects take-home rate. Gumroad charges 10% commission plus payment processing, for an effective fee of 13.2% on US sales. That is the highest rate among major template platforms in 2026 β and the most common starting point for new template sellers.
| Platform | Commission | Best For |
| Gumroad | 10% + 2.9% | Audience-first sellers, marketplace visibility |
| Payhip | 5% free plan | Early-stage sellers wanting lower fees |
| Sellfy | $29/mo flat, 0% | Sellers above $290/mo (break-even point) |
| Whop | 3% | Community + premium bundles |
For new template sellers without an established audience, start on Gumroad. Its creator community is the largest, social proof accumulates faster (ratings, sales counts visible to buyers), and the platform handles VAT, currency conversion, and file delivery automatically. Once you cross $500/month in template revenue, calculate whether migrating to Sellfy or Payhip saves enough in fees to justify the switch.
32% of top Gumroad sellers also list on at least one other platform. For printable templates under $15, Etsy adds 4x the buyer traffic β though its effective fees are 8.5% higher than Gumroad, which compresses margin on low-ticket items. For premium template bundles at $39+, Gumroad margin wins over Etsy volume. The dual-platform strategy makes more sense after you have validated your product on one platform first.
Build a Product Page That Converts at 8% Instead of the 3.2% Average
The average Gumroad sales page converts at 3.2% β visitors to buyers. Top-tier pages reach 8-12%. The difference is not traffic quality. It is page construction.
Five elements that close the gap between 3% and 8%:
- Cover images (do this first): Products with 2-3 cover images earn 15x more revenue than listings with zero. Show the template filled in with real content β a completed resume, a finished pitch deck slide, an actual week of a content calendar. A blank template screenshot converts poorly.
- Long-form description (non-negotiable): Products with 5,000+ character descriptions earn 20x more than products with under 500 characters. Describe every template in the bundle, list specific use cases, name the tools it works with (Notion, Google Docs, Figma, Canva), and answer the three objections every buyer has before purchasing.
- Specific title with format and count: A title like 'Notion Content Calendar Template Pack β 12 Monthly Layouts' outperforms 'Content Calendar Templates' every time. Specificity removes uncertainty, and removing uncertainty raises conversion.
- Ratings above 4.4: Top revenue earners maintain a 4.4-star rating or higher β nearly without exception. A rating below 3.5 stars correlates strongly with $0 lifetime revenue. Ask early buyers explicitly for a review immediately after purchase. A one-line email is enough.
- A free preview template: Offering one template from the bundle for free reduces purchase hesitation and seeds your email list β the channel that drives 42% of all future sales. Treat the free preview as a marketing asset, not a giveaway.
The average Gumroad digital download earns 293 lifetime sales. The top 1% see 10,000 or more. The gap traces almost entirely to page quality and marketing consistency, not the underlying templates.
Realistic Timeline to $10K/Month Selling Templates β What the Data Shows
The top 1% of Gumroad creators earn $10,000 or more per month. The median creator earns $72 per month. The gap is not raw talent. It is product volume, audience size, and time in market.
Timeline benchmarks from the data:
- First $100: 60-90 days with an existing audience. 6-12 months without one. The audience gap is the single biggest variable in early-stage template income.
- $1,000/month: Fewer than 5% of creators reach this level. Most who do have 3 or more products published and an email list above 1,000 subscribers.
- $10,000/month: Requires 1-2 years of product iteration and audience building. No documented case in the dataset of reaching this from zero audience overnight. Every top earner shows a compounding product portfolio built over time.
The fastest revenue lever is product volume. Publish your second template bundle within 30 days of your first. Publish your third within 60 days. Each product cross-sells the others, and conversion rate on existing buyers runs 3-5x higher than cold traffic. Multi-product sellers average $5,201 per month β 5.7x more than single-product sellers. That multiplier is the most reliable path from $72/month to $1,000/month.
The second lever is email. A list of 2,000 engaged subscribers launching a new $39 template pack at the 3.2% average conversion rate generates $2,496 per launch β before any external promotion. Grow the list weekly by offering one free template as a lead magnet on every platform where you have a presence.

How we analyzed this
- Sample size: 146,271 public Gumroad products tracked across 18 categories, covering $206M in estimated lifetime revenue.
- Revenue estimation: sales count Γ listed price. Validated against 30+ creators who shared actual numbers (Β±15β20% margin of error).
- Data window: 2024-01 to . Refreshed monthly.
- Exclusions:inactive products (no sales in 90 days), spam/test products (< 1 review or price = $0).
Limitations
- Revenue figures are estimates, not reported sales. Creators may use unlisted links or off-platform fulfillment that donβt appear in public data.
- Our dataset covers activeproducts only. Creators who quietly stopped selling donβt skew medians upward here, so real-world failure rates may be higher than reported.
- Category medians can vary Β±15% depending on sampling period and seasonality. Always treat single data points as directional, not absolute.
